The Honeywell 51307995-176-A2 stands out as a high-performance automation component specifically engineered for demanding environments within the power industry, petrochemical sectors, and general automation applications. This model is designed to deliver exceptional input/output capacity, robust durability, and reliable operational performance, making it an indispensable asset for complex industrial systems requiring precision and resilience.

At its core, the Honeywell 51307995-176-A2 features a versatile input/output interface capable of handling high-density signal processing with minimal latency, ensuring real-time data acquisition and control. Built with industrial-grade materials, it withstands harsh environmental conditions including extreme temperatures, vibrations, and potential corrosive elements common in petrochemical and power generation facilities. The model offers enhanced electromagnetic compatibility (EMC) and is engineered to maintain signal integrity even in electrically noisy environments. This durability is complemented by a performance metric that guarantees continuous operation with minimal downtime, supported by Honeywell’s rigorous quality standards and extensive testing protocols.

In real-world usage, the Honeywell 51307995-176-A2 excels in scenarios where precision and reliability are paramount. For instance, in power industry applications, it efficiently manages control signals for turbine generators, monitors critical system parameters, and integrates with supervisory control and data acquisition (SCADA) systems to optimize plant efficiency. In the petrochemical sector, it plays a crucial role in process automation, enabling precise monitoring and control of chemical reactions, pressure regulation, and safety interlocks. Its application in general automation extends to manufacturing lines where it supports real-time control of machinery, ensuring operational continuity and reducing the risk of faults or shutdowns.
